Rob Fleming was elected on May 17, 2005 as the MLA for Victoria-Hillside, and re-elected on May 12, 2009 as the MLA for the re-configured constituency of Victoria-Swan Lake.
Rob serves as opposition critic for Environment.
A strong advocate for his local community, as MLA Rob has taken a lead role in working towards solutions for affordable housing and public transit, and promoting opportunities for regional economic development.
Having served as critic for post-secondary, Rob brings a strong understanding of the importance of accessible and affordable education and training, particularly during challenging economic times.
Rob has brought his keen understanding of public administration to bear in his role as chair of the legislature’s bi-partisan Public Accounts committee, and regularly speaks out in the legislature about local and province-wide issues.
Rob served two terms as a Victoria City Councilor before his election to the legislature. He chaired the city’s finance committee and represented Victoria at the Capital Regional District, the Victoria Regional Transit Commission, the Capital Housing Corporation and Tourism Victoria.
Rob has a long track record of community involvement in Victoria. While completing his degree at the University of Victoria, he spearheaded the creation the universal bus pass for all students in Victoria, the first of its kind in British Columbia.
Rob has been involved in a number of community organizations, including the Work Place, the Veins of Life Watershed Society, and the Victoria Cool Aid Society Foundation.
Rob lives in Victoria with his wife Maura, daughter Rory and son Jack. He is a dedicated soccer fan and player, and an avid user of Victoria's parks and beaches.
